Jenny Agutter
Jenny Agutter’s performance of BALLET STORIES won the 2002 Audie Award for Children’s Ages 0-7 audiobook, as well as an AudioFile Earphones Award. Listeners could not ask for a better guide than the former ballerina and actress who has appeared with the Royal Shakespeare Company and the National Theatre. Jenny’s love and understanding of the art and history of ballet enriched the program immeasurably. THE SECRET GARDEN, I CAPTURE THE CASTLE, THE ROPE AND OTHER STORIES are a few of her other titles for young people. Her theater life has also included children’s stories. Jenny is known for her television role in “The Railway Children,” (also recorded as an audiobook), and she is making a film about E. Nesbit. Earlier in the year we celebrated Jenny’s reading of MUSIC & SILENCE, a Whitbread Award winner by Rose Tremaine. This historical novel set complex challenges for the narrator, and Jenny found “perfect pitch” for each character and situation. Her numerous recordings of classics by Jane Austen reveal the same attention to nuance and understanding. --2002 Narrator Yearbook
